SPORTING.
[By Telegraph.]
Wellington, Sept. 13,
At a meeting of the Wellington Pacing Club this evening, the programme for the annual meeting was arranged as follows : First Day—Maiden Plato of 50 sovs, 11 miles; Hurdle Pace of 50 snvs, Pinnies ; Hurdle Pace of 50 snvs, 2.} miles; Hack Hurdle Pace of 15 sovs, 1 mile and a distance ; AVcllington Cup of 400 sovs, 2 miles ; Hack Pace of 10 sovs ; Flying Handicap of 50 sovs, -} mile. Second Day—Hutt Park Stakes Handicap of 75 sovs, 1 : {- miles ; Hurdle Handicap of 75 sovs, 21 miles ; Hack Hurdle Pace of 15 sovs ; Wellington Pacing Club Handicap of 200 sovs, 1£ miles; Hack Pace of 10 sous ; Ladies’ Purse of 50 sovs, welter weights ; Consolation Handicap of 50 sovs, 1 mile. The races are fixed for the srd and 4th of February.
